Current Street

N Orleans St

340W | from 300 to 2099

? - present

Named after city in southern France. In 1426, the city suffered a siege by the English and was relieved by Joan of Arc.

Source Notes

  • CHS "Chicago Streets" Document:

    «Orleans St., 326W 300 to 2058N. Named after city in southern France. In 1426 the city sustained a seize by the English and was relieved by Joan of Arc. Lane Pl., Market St., Shaughnessy St., Hammond St., Lane Ct., Lonergan St.»
